Canon 30D vs Sigma SD9 Overview

In this article, we will be contrasting the Canon 30D vs Sigma SD9, both Advanced DSLR cameras by companies Canon and Sigma. There is a crucial difference among the resolutions of the 30D (8MP) and SD9 (3MP) but they feature the same exact sensor sizing (APS-C).

Canon 30D vs Sigma SD9 Physical Comparison

For those who are looking to carry around your camera frequently, you are going to need to take into account its weight and proportions. The Canon 30D features exterior measurements of 144mm x 106mm x 74mm (5.7" x 4.2" x 2.9") with a weight of 784 grams (1.73 lbs) while the Sigma SD9 has measurements of 152mm x 120mm x 79mm (6.0" x 4.7" x 3.1") and a weight of 950 grams (2.09 lbs).

Canon 30D vs Sigma SD9 Sensor Comparison

Usually, it can be tough to imagine the gap in sensor sizes only by researching technical specs. The pic below might give you a far better sense of the sensor sizing in the 30D and SD9.

As you have seen, both of these cameras offer the same exact sensor sizing albeit different MP. You should expect the Canon 30D to render greater detail due to its extra 5 Megapixels. Higher resolution will make it easier to crop shots a little more aggressively. The fresher 30D should have an advantage in sensor innovation.
